I may add that I consider a wall on the east side of the Magazine is essential as one on the south, and will have to be constructed, and further that a palisade fence 8 feet high should be put up all along the north side of the new road to prevent persons passing from that road to the neighbourhood of the magazine, the length of which will depend on whether the road is carried in a tunnel, cutting, or on the surface.
